Santosh Kumar Alamsetti is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Insect Science and Genet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Santosh Kumar Alamsetti has authored 29 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Organic Chemistry, 13 papers in Insect Science and 8 papers in Genetics. Recurrent topics in Santosh Kumar Alamsetti’s work include Insect and Pesticide Research (9 papers), Insect and Arachnid Ecology and Behavior (8 papers) and Catalytic C–H Functionalization Methods (7 papers). Santosh Kumar Alamsetti is often cited by papers focused on Insect and Pesticide Research (9 papers), Insect and Arachnid Ecology and Behavior (8 papers) and Catalytic C–H Functionalization Methods (7 papers). Santosh Kumar Alamsetti collaborates with scholars based in Canada, India and Germany. Santosh Kumar Alamsetti's co-authors include Christoph Schneider, Govindasamy Sekar, O. El-Sepelgy, Matthias Spanka, Satyajit Saha, Pandi Muthupandi, Andreas K. Å. Persson, Gerhard Gries, Regine Gries and Jan‐E. Bäckvall and has published in prestigious journals such as Angewandte Chemie International Edition, Chemical Communications and Scientific Reports.
